“…The African Masenia species have been described from three clariid hosts (Clarias melandi Boulenger, C. senegalensis Valenciennes and Heterobranchus longifilis Valenciennes) and one mochokid host (Synodontis victoriae Boulenger). Only M. bangweulensis has been recorded in C. gariepinus by El-Naggar et al (1992), Zhokhov et al (2017), Mwita & Nkwengulila (2004, 2010. The new species was found exclusively parasitising C. gariepinus.…”
